Understanding Your Internet Needs in Lexington, MO

Before diving into the specifics of internet providers, it's crucial to understand your own internet usage. Consider the following factors:

  • Number of Users: How many people in your household will be using the internet simultaneously?
  • Online Activities: What will you primarily be using the internet for? (e.g., streaming, gaming, video conferencing, general browsing)
  • Data Usage: How much data do you typically consume each month?
  • Budget: What is your maximum monthly budget for internet service?

Answering these questions will help you determine the ideal internet speed and data allowance for your household. For example, a single user who primarily browses the web and checks email may only need a basic internet plan with lower speeds and data caps. On the other hand, a family that streams movies, plays online games, and works from home will require a faster and more robust internet plan.

Exploring Internet Connection Types in Lexington, Missouri

Lexington, MO, offers a variety of internet connection types, each with its own advantages and disadvantages. Understanding these differences is essential for making an informed choice.

  • DSL (Digital Subscriber Line): DSL uses existing phone lines to transmit data. It's generally more affordable than cable or fiber but offers slower speeds. DSL speeds can vary depending on your distance from the provider's central office.
  • Cable: Cable internet utilizes the same infrastructure as cable television. It typically offers faster speeds than DSL and is widely available. However, cable internet speeds can be affected by network congestion during peak hours.
  • Fiber: Fiber optic internet uses glass or plastic fibers to transmit data at the speed of light. It offers the fastest and most reliable internet speeds available. Fiber internet is becoming increasingly available in Lexington but may not be accessible in all areas.
  • Satellite: Satellite internet uses satellites orbiting the Earth to provide internet access. It's a good option for rural areas where other internet options are limited. However, satellite internet can be expensive, has higher latency (delay), and may have data caps.
  • Fixed Wireless: Fixed wireless internet uses radio waves to transmit data from a tower to a receiver on your property. It can be a good option for rural areas where cable and fiber are not available. Fixed wireless speeds can be affected by weather conditions and line of sight to the tower.

  3. What internet speed do I need for streaming Netflix in Lexington?

    Netflix recommends a minimum of 3 Mbps for standard definition streaming, 5 Mbps for HD streaming, and 25 Mbps for 4K Ultra HD streaming. If multiple users in your household will be streaming simultaneously, you'll need a faster internet plan.
